Prior to Emory:

Was a two-year letterwinner for the Henry M. Jackson High School swimming team, serving as the team captain during her senior year... Helped her team win the state championship in 2009... Swam career-best times of 1:55.96 in the 200-yard freestyle and 5:01.83 in the 500-yard freestyle... Coached by Drew Whorley in high school... Coached on her club team by Tom Pardee, where she finished sixth at the state championships in the 500 free.
